Output 5089fc6b40b10d65de7b03cc75012290fbf6775089ada64c29b320d1c9c3936d:1

value
133153426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43045cb6e104b2171ae8ab22ba27344b84d244bf OP_EQUAL
address
ME1WjNVe8jwDvsyhXs49eBrpVMhoh3Mcee
transaction
5089fc6b40b10d65de7b03cc75012290fbf6775089ada64c29b320d1c9c3936d
spent
true